Most Used Websites: What They Are and Why They Matter

Ever wondered why some sites seem to be everywhere you look online? Those are the most used websites, the ones that attract billions of visits every month. Knowing which sites top the charts helps you understand where people spend their time and how you can tap into that audience.

Google, YouTube, Facebook, Instagram and WhatsApp consistently rank at the very top. Google handles the majority of search traffic, while YouTube dominates video consumption. Facebook and Instagram keep social interactions flowing, and WhatsApp is the go‑to messaging app for many regions, especially in India.

How the Top Sites Shape Online Behaviour

When a site gets massive traffic, it sets the rules for design, speed and user experience. For example, YouTube’s autoplay feature has pushed other platforms to add similar video suggestions. Google’s emphasis on mobile‑first indexing forces every site to be mobile‑friendly. By watching these trends, you can adapt your own website or blog to meet user expectations without reinventing the wheel.

Search trends also reveal what people are interested in. A spike in YouTube searches for “how to make a free website” often coincides with a rise in free‑hosting guides. Using tools like Google Trends, you can spot these patterns early and create content that matches the demand.

Practical Ways to Leverage the Most Used Sites

If you run a blog or an e‑commerce store, linking to or embedding content from these top sites can boost credibility. Adding a YouTube video tutorial to your product page keeps visitors engaged longer, which Google rewards with better rankings. Sharing your articles on Facebook or Instagram Stories drives referral traffic without paying for ads.

Don’t forget about advertising. Platforms like Google Ads and Facebook Ads let you reach the exact audiences that frequent the most used websites. Start with a small budget, target keywords related to your niche, and measure the ROI. The data you collect will tell you which channel performs best for your goals.

Finally, stay updated. The ranking of most used websites can shift with new entrants like TikTok gaining ground. Subscribe to industry newsletters, follow reliable tech blogs, and check monthly traffic reports. The more you know, the better you can position your own online presence to ride the wave of popular sites.
